      I had identical symptoms on my Peavey KB-100 keyboard amp. I checked and the solder on the filter caps was cracked. I just resoldered them now, and it works. Much thanks to this thread; You saved my amp.

        I resoldered the caps as was advised and I too passed the 3 hour rehearsal, however after a quick journey home in the boot of my car the amp made no sound at all.
        I've bought two 4700uf 63v Electrolytic caps from eBay (£5 delivered) and plan to replace them. I'll tell you how they hold up after a 3 hour/journey in the boot.

        These caps must be prone to vibrations/movement so any further advice on glue/splurge to hold them steady?
